Aaron Aiken has $129 in his checking account. He writes a check for $110 makes a deposit of $68 and then writes another check for $98 find the amount left in his account the amount left in his account is (blank)

Let's begin by listing out the information given to us:

Savings = $129

Check = $110

Deposits = $68

Check = $98

The amount left in the bank is given by:


\begin{gathered} 129-110+68-98=-11 \\ \Rightarrow\text{ -\$11} \end{gathered}

The amount left in his account is -$11
